Settle farmers' claims in 15 days: Shiv Sena

Mumbai | Thursday | 18th July, 2019

Summary:

Despite sharing power with the incumbent Bharatiya Janata Party (BJP), Shiv Sena on Wednesday took out morcha at the office of Bharti Axa General Insurance Company to protest against delays in clearing of the premium claims of farmers under the initiatives like crop insurance and loan waiver to state farmers. Farmers, especially from the drought-hit 151 tehsils, have complained about the lack of early clearance of premiums under the crop insurance and crop waiver schemes. In case of crop loan waiver schemes, the farmers, whose crop loans were waived, their names should be enrolled back by the banks to provide them with fresh loans. Sena's move aims to reach out to farmers and lure them in the run-up to the state Assembly election slated for October. It is also Thackeray's attempt to project that Shiv Sena is not power hungry and despite being in power, it will continue to raise problems faced by various sections..
